Illia Zabarnyi: “I missed training sessions even during vacation”

FC Dynamo Kyiv defender Illia Zabarnyi has told about the traditional medical examination and shared his expectations of the upcoming training camp in Spain and the second part of the season.

- Happy holidays to everyone. I’m glad to be back. I missed my teammates and football. I think it’s time to get back to work. I missed training sessions even during vacation as I’ve got used to this rhythm.

- How did you keep fit not to get overweight?

- One should take care of himself. Before the vacation doctors gave us a list of exercises we had to do. We’re all professionals, so we did.

- Did you keep any diet?

- No, I was eating what I usually do on holidays. I’ll just have to work a bit harder later (smiling).

- Was the medical examination standard or maybe there were some procedures you didn’t like?

- Actually everything was fine. I’ve been having such examinations since the Academy times.

- The team will have three training camps which make a month and a half in total. Are you ready for that?

- I guess we are. We had similar experience with Euro-2020 as we had long training camp before the contest too. There will be short breaks between these training camps, so I think everything will be fine.

- What do you expect of Dynamo defense now that Mykolenko has left?

- I wish Vitaliy good luck. He’s shown what it takes to play in European top league. That’s very important for youngsters.

- Do Dynamo players study English?

- (smiling) All in good time. My English is pretty fine.
